Foundation Stabilizing in Osteen, FL
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ques to reinforce and secure the structural integrity of a property’s foundation. These services are commonly requested for homes experiencing issues such as u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, or shifting or settling of the building. Projects may include underpinning, piering, or other methods to lift and stabilize the foundation, helping to prevent further damage and maintain the safety and value of the property.
Homeowners considering foundation stabilization often want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of signs indicating foundation problems, and how the process may impact their property. It is important to assess whether the foundation issues are due to soil movement, moisture changes, or other factors, and to determine the most appropriate stabilization approach. Proper evaluation can help property owners make informed decisions about repairs and ensure long-term stability for their homes.

Common Foundation Stabilizing Jobs
Foundation Stabilizing - techniques help prevent further settling or shifting of the building’s foundation.
Pier and Beam Support - methods reinforce or lift sagging or uneven floors caused by foundation movement.
Concrete Slab Repair - services address cracks or settling issues in existing concrete slabs.
Soil Stabilization - solutions improve soil stability to reduce future foundation movement.
Crack Injection - sealing fo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and structural damage.
Settlement Repair - restoring stability to properties experiencing uneven or sinking foundations.
Foundation Stabilizing Questions
What is foundation stabilizing? It involves techniques to reinforce and support a building's foundation to prevent or repair shifting and settling issues.
What types of foundation problems are addressed? Common issues include cracks, uneven floors, and settling that can affect the stability of a property.
How does foundation stabilization work? Methods typically involve underpinning, injections, or piering to improve support and level the foundation.
When should property owners consider foundation stabilization? It is recommended when signs of foundation movement or damage become noticeable to maintain structural integrity.
